Company Base Amount definition

Company Base Amount means $173,970,000; provided, however, that, in the event the Company Termination Fee becomes payable as a result of the termination of this Agreement prior to the Window Period End Time (a) by the Company pursuant to Section 7.1(c) with respect to a Superior Proposal by a Qualified Bidder or (b) by Parent pursuant to Section 7.1(d) in response to a Change in Company Recommendation effected in compliance with Section 5.4(b)(iv) with respect to a Superior Proposal by a Qualified Bidder, then, in the case of either of the immediately preceding clauses (a) or this clause (b), the “Company Base Amount” shall mean $93,680,000.

More Definitions of Company Base Amount

Company Base Amount means $33,642,370.
Company Base Amount means an amount equal to (a) $1,694,193,625 plus (b) without duplication, the amount of all cash and the fair market value of all assets contributed by the Common Members to the Company after September 30, 2000, minus (c) without duplication, the amounts of all cash and the fair market value of all assets distributed from the Company to the Common Members after September 30, 2000, plus (d) 40% of the Net Income or Net Loss (expressed as a negative number) of the Company for the period from October 1, 2000 through December 31, 2000 and for each calendar year or part thereof thereafter until the occurrence of a Project Sale.
